Art Center Board

The Edina Art Center Board is, by City Ordinance, a formalized independent
advisory board of the Edina City Council. Comprised of eleven volunteer members
(including one student), Board members are appointed for limited three-year
terms by the Mayor with approval from the Edina City Council.
Along with the Edina Art Center staff, this working Board guides and supports
general development of the Edina Art Center, providing recommendations to the
City Council concerning facilities, activities and programs.
Each year the Board coordinates and hosts the Art Center’s premiere event, The
Annual Members’ Juried Art Exhibition. This month-long show attracts artists
from Edina and beyond to submit their best original art in any two or
three-dimensional media for exhibition, juried competition and sale.
